Twisted Choco Peanut Butter Topping
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 23 cup white sugar
- 4 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a
- 2 tablespoons flour, all purpose
- 1 cup 1% low-fat milk
- 1 ounce bittersweet chocolate, chopped
- 2 tablespoons peanut butter, creamy or chunky
- Melt the butter in a saucepan on medium high heat.
- Combine the sugar, cocoa and the flour in a dish and mix well, add to the butter.
- Stir to combine.
- Gradually add the milk to the pan stirring constantly and bring to a boil.
- Cook 1 minute, stirring until it becomes a little thick.
- Remove from the heat and stir in the chocolate and the peanut butter, stirring till smooth.
- Serve warm and refrigerate the rest.
- Later, spoon out what you need for each serving into a small dish and zap it in the micro to loosen.
